Firm Launches Startup Studio Programme To Empower African Entrepreneurs

Hux Ventures, a leading Africa-focused venture capital firm, has announced the launch of Hux Fast, a revolutionary startup studio programme designed to support and nurture aspiring entrepreneurs across the African continent.

Led by Sam Ojei, Hux Ventures’ visionary General Partner, the programme aims to address the challenges faced by many African entrepreneurs – limited access to capital, mentorship, and resources. Hux Fast seeks to bridge this gap by providing a comprehensive support system that empowers founders to transform their innovative ideas into thriving startups.

Through Hux Fast, selected startups will receive: Crucial financial support to kickstart their ventures and scale operations; access to guidance, insights, and industry expertise from seasoned professionals; as well as opportunities for collaboration and growth through connections with industry experts, investors, and strategic partners.

Speaking of the programme, Sam Ojei said, “We are thrilled to launch our startup studio program in Africa.

“Africa is a continent brimming with untapped potential and incredible founders. Through Hux Fast, we aim to empower these entrepreneurs and provide them with the necessary support to turn their ideas into reality.

“We believe that by fostering a vibrant startup ecosystem, we can drive economic growth, create jobs, and make a positive impact across Africa.”

Ojei said that Hux Ventures is now accepting applications for its startup studio programme; adding that founders with innovative ideas, early-stage startups, and those passionate about creating scalable businesses are encouraged to apply.
